2010 Pittsburgh Steelers Fantasy Football Preview

POSTED BY Big Jim | No Comments »

The Steelers are playoff football team when they can play their starters.  However, Mike Wallace needs to fill in for Santonio Holmes without a hitch and I think that will happen.  The real problem though is obviously the four or six game suspension to QB Ben Roethlisberger.  No one can fill that void in terms of the fantasy impact on Hines Ward, Mike Wallace and Rashard Mendenhall.  And now with the injury to Willie Colon the Steelers need to find a new right tackle to solidify the line as Colon appears to be out for the season.  Most people will be listing Wallace as a sleeper, and he could be… I just do not think he is quite as talented as Santonio Holmes so keep your expectations realistic. 

Top Fantasy Players

Rashard Mendenhall – The above mentioned impact on Mendenhall is actually a positive one.  During the Roethlisberger suspension, Mendenhall will be used heavily and will be carrying a large load of the offense for that time. Oh, and with a balanced attack after the suspension he’ll do just fine too.

Ben Roethlisberger – Obviously he is going to fall in drafts, but if your starting QB does not have a bye week until after week 5 then Ben is the best backup you could ask for!

Hines Ward – Tough to predict how a possession wide receiver will do, especially as he ages.  With the first four weeks a total question mark, Ward is a WR3 or flex option.
